Output 1a689c56152422f8eefec60d4ac91ae07d6e26a1cc7208547c28e19aca0f7d85:0

value
632874363
script pubkey
OP_0 OP_PUSHBYTES_20 c2aaf9bc17655078360a84b47685a2a36b261139
address
bc1qc240n0qhv4g8sds2sj68dpdz5d4jvyfe7a3am5
transaction
1a689c56152422f8eefec60d4ac91ae07d6e26a1cc7208547c28e19aca0f7d85
spent
true